News summary

Rillet, an AI-native ERP startup, has raised $70 million in a Series B funding round co-led by Andreessen Horowitz and ICONIQ, just weeks after closing a $25 million Series A led by Sequoia Capital. The new funding brings Rillet’s total raised to over $100 million within a year and reportedly values the Palo Alto-based company at around $500 million. Rillet's platform automates key accounting workflows for over 200 high-growth clients, allowing finance teams to close books faster and operate more efficiently. The company has doubled its annual recurring revenue in the past 12 weeks and has established partnerships with major accounting firms such as Armanino and Wiss. Rillet's AI-first approach aims to replace legacy ERP systems dominated by Oracle and Microsoft, offering real-time insights and streamlined workflows. The Series B investment will support accelerated product development, team growth, and deeper integrations, with board seats filled by general partners from Andreessen Horowitz and ICONIQ.
